Step into a realm of brilliance with this original 1954 Van Gogh exhibition poster, an invitation to the Musée D'Art De Sao-Paulo's. From October 10, 1953, to January 1954, the museum hosted a celebration of iconic artistry, ranging from Van Gogh to Picasso.

The central graphic is a mesmerizing portrayal of Van Gogh's iconic piece, 'Camille Roulin, the Schoolboy' (1888). A distinguished part of the renowned Roulin Family series, a unique collection of portraits capturing the essence of Joseph Roulin's family, an admired friend of Van Gogh.

The central graphic features Camille's head and shoulders, bathed in yellow brush strokes that evoke the warmth of the sun. In 'The Schoolboy with Uniform Cap,' Camille gazes into the distance, his arm draped over the back of a chair, mouth slightly agape, perhaps lost in contemplation. The background colors add another layer of brilliance, transitioning seamlessly from a deep, waxing red to an evocative tangerine. How fantastic!
